как поставить свой впн сервер

![]()
Как поставить свой ВПН сервер: пошаговая инструкция для новичков и профессионалов
В современном мире безопасность и конфиденциальность в интернете выходят на первый план. Многие пользователи задаются вопросом: как поставить свой ВПН сервер, чтобы обеспечить себе полноценную защиту и контроль над личными данными. В этой статье я расскажу, как сделать это правильно, без лишней воды и сложных технических терминов.
Зачем нужен собственный ВПН сервер?
Создание собственного ВПН — это не только способ обойти блокировки и цензуру, но и возможность защитить личные данные, скрыть IP-адрес и повысить уровень безопасности при подключении к публичным Wi-Fi сетям. Особенно актуально для тех, кто ценит свою приватность и хочет иметь полный контроль над своим интернет-трафиком.
Что нужно для запуска ВПН сервера?
Перед тем, как перейти к практике, подготовьте следующее:
- В сервере или виртуальной машине (например, на облачных сервисах — DigitalOcean, Vultr, Hetzner или других)
- Доступ root или административные права
- Опыт работы с командной строкой
- Основные знания о протоколах VPN (OpenVPN, WireGuard и т.п.)
Как поставить свой ВПН сервер — пошаговая инструкция
- Выбор протокола VPN
Самые популярные варианты — OpenVPN и WireGuard. Первый более проверен временем и широко распространен, второй — быстрый и легкий в настройке.
Рекомендуется выбрать WireGuard за его простоту и высокую производительность.
- Аренда сервера или использование VPS
Для начала потребуется сервер с публичным IP-адресом, где и будет развернут ваш ВПН. Облачные платформы позволяют быстро запустить виртуальную машину за несколько минут.
- Установка и настройка программного обеспечения
Для WireGuard:
- Подключитесь к серверу через SSH:
ssh root@ваш_сервер
- Установите WireGuard:
apt update
apt install wireguard
(Для других дистрибутивов используйте соответствующие команды установки)
- Создайте ключи:
wg genkey | tee privatekey | wg pubkey > publickey
- Настройте конфигурационный файл
/etc/wireguard/wg0.conf:
[Interface]
PrivateKey = ваш_приватный_ключ
Address = 10.0.0.1/24
ListenPort = 51820
[Peer]
PublicKey = публичный_ключ_клиента
AllowedIPs = 10.0.0.2/32
(Добавьте клиента и его ключи по необходимости)
- Запуск ВПН сервера
Запустите сервер командой:
wg-quick up wg0
Обеспечьте автоматический запуск при старте системы:
systemctl enable wg-quick@wg0
- Настройка клиента
На устройстве клиента установите соответствующее приложение WireGuard, добавьте конфигурацию (ключи, IP-адреса) и подключайтесь.
Важные нюансы и советы
- Безопасность: обязательно настройте брандмауэр и ограничьте доступ к серверу.
- Обновление: регулярно обновляйте ПО для защиты от уязвимостей.
- Логи: ведите минимальный журнал активности — это повысит уровень приватности.
Заключение
Поставить свой ВПН сервер — реально и не так сложно, как кажется. Главное — выбрать правильный протокол, подготовить сервер и не забывать о безопасности. После этого вы получите полноценный инструмент для защиты своих данных и обхода блокировок.
Если возникнут вопросы — делитесь ими в комментариях. В следующей статье расскажу, как настроить автоматическую смену IP и расширенные функции VPN.
Если нужно более короткое или расширенное руководство, или статья на английском — дайте знать!
Присоединиться к обсуждению
Комментариев пока нет.
Оставить комментарий